Ever seen a journalist or media outlet produce an article or feature on WSL attendances? Thought not. And here's the reason why:-
Combined WSL attendances for the 6 matches w/e 2/3rd Oct 12,085 w/e 9/10 Oct 11,751 These were actually 2 of the combined highest combined weekly WSL attendance figures of the season. Stockport County in the (men's) National League have an average attendance which is more than half the combined weekly attendance of the entire WSL. The BBC, Sky and the rest of the media never mention WSL attendances. And now you know why. |
